Hi New guys,

I started flying in 1997. i remember getting my first kit sig lt-40 and started building. In the mean time I went down to the flying field and met a real nice retired guy who took out the club trainer and buddy box I was so excited.

He took off and said your plane! That was the most frustrating day in my life...cross controlled it couldn't figure out left from right etc... and I just wanted to give up. Well I got the then new real flight fly sim and crashed a thousand rc cyber planes but got better and better. I was flying the club trainer in no time.

when i finished my plane i flew it myself, it's too bad i didn't bring anyone to see. any way It was easier to fly the real thing than the sim. It was such good training any newbie should get a real flight sim.

Good flying to you, I now fly about any thing, my favorite....My Mig 15 d/f
